Preparing to change security settings
Before making any changes to your wireless network configuration, ensure you have a stable connection to the router. It's best to configure the settings from a computer or laptop connected to the device. Huawei by means of LAN cableChanging Wi-Fi settings will disconnect your wireless connection and you'll lose access to the control panel. If this isn't possible, use your smartphone, but be prepared to reconnect to the network after changing the password.
You will need to know the gateway IP address to access the settings and administrator authorization data. For equipment Beltelecom This information is often found on a sticker located on the bottom of the device. The standard address usually looks like this: 192.168.100.1 or 192.168.1.1, however, in some cases the provider may use non-standard ports or addresses to access web interface.
⚠️ Note: If you change settings via Wi-Fi, your device will disconnect from the network after saving the new password. You will need to manually reselect the network from the list of available connections and enter the updated security key.
Make sure your device is configured to obtain an IP address automatically (IP protocol). DHCP). A static IP address, if previously manually assigned, may conflict with the router settings and prevent access to the configuration page. In most cases, simply turning on Wi-Fi on your phone or connecting a cable to your computer's network card is sufficient.
Logging into the Huawei router control panel
The first step is to open your browser. This can be Google Chrome, Firefox, Safari or any other installed on your device. In the address bar, where you usually enter the website address, you need to enter the router's IP address. For most models Huawei, used Beltelecom, This 192.168.100.1After entering the address, press the key Enter.
The system will request authorization. The login window may look different depending on the firmware version, but the idea remains the same: you need to enter your username and password. By default, this provider's equipment often uses the combinations indicated on the sticker on the bottom of the device. Common options are: login root and password admin, or login telecomadmin and password admintelecomIf the standard data is not suitable, it may have been changed previously and will require reset router to factory settings.
After successful authorization, you'll be taken to the main device status page. This displays information about the fiber optic line status, uptime, and connected users. We're interested in the section responsible for the wireless network. Depending on your router model, it may be called WLAN, Wi-Fi or Wireless network. Accessing this section opens access to managing security keys.
Find the Wireless Network (WLAN) section
Router settings interface Huawei It's structured logically, but the terminology can be confusing. After logging in, look for a tab called WLAN or Network in the top or side menu. Within this section, we are interested in the subsection related to basic security settings, which is often referred to as WLAN Basic Configuration or Security.
In the window that opens, you'll see a list of available networks. Modern routers Huawei support operation in two ranges: 2.4 GHz And 5 GHzIt is important to understand that the password can be changed for each range separately or a single key can be set for both. Range 2.4 GHz provides greater coverage but lower speed, whereas 5 GHz gives high speed over short distances.
Pay attention to the field WPA PreSharedKey or WPA/WPA2 PassphraseThis is the field that displays the current password (often hidden by asterisks), and it's the one you need to change. Next to it is usually a drop-down menu for selecting an encryption method. For maximum security and compatibility with all modern devices, it's recommended to select the "Encrypt" mode. WPA2-PSK or mixed WPA/WPA2-PSKUsing outdated encryption WEP unacceptable, as it can be easily hacked.

Password change procedure and saving
Once you've found the field to enter a new password, delete the old characters. Create a new password that's difficult to guess but easy to remember. It's a good idea to use a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and special characters if your router supports them. The password should be at least 8 characters long, but 12 or more is better.
After entering a new value in the field WPA PreSharedKey Scroll down the page to the save button. It may be called Apply, Save or ApplyClick it. The system may warn you that changing the settings will reboot the wireless module or temporarily disconnect the connection. Confirm the action.

At the moment of saving the router Huawei will apply the new settings. If you're connected via Wi-Fi, the connection will be disconnected immediately. You may see a notification on your computer or phone screen stating that the network has no internet access or a request to reconnect. This is normal behavior and indicates that the old security key is no longer valid.
⚠️ Attention: Some router models Huawei Require a full reboot after changing critical network settings. If the network doesn't reappear with the new name or password within 1-2 minutes, try power cycling the router.
Setting up a guest network and additional options
Many modern routers Huawei, provided Beltelecom, have a guest network function (Guest Network). This is a separate access point that allows you to connect to the internet but does not have access to your local files, printers, or other devices on the main network. The password for the guest network is changed in the adjacent menu tab. WLAN, often referred to as Guest Network or Guest area.
Using a guest network is a great way to secure your main network if you frequently have friends over or rent out your space. You can set a separate password for guests and even limit the speed or time of this channel. Setup is similar to the main network: select encryption. WPA2-PSK and set a unique key.
The SSID hiding feature is also often available in this section. If you activate this option Hide SSID or Hide network, your Wi-Fi will no longer appear in the list of available networks on your neighbors' phones. To connect, you'll need to manually enter the network name on the device. This doesn't provide 100% protection from professionals, but it does reduce the number of connection attempts by random users.
What does hiding the SSID do?
Hiding the network name (SSID) makes it invisible to standard Wi-Fi scanners. However, traffic can still be intercepted, and the network name can easily be discovered with a packet sniffer if at least one device is already connected. This protects against "nosy neighbors," but not against hackers.
What to do if you forgot your router settings password
It's common for the password for the web interface (admin panel) to be lost or changed by the previous owner. In this case, accessing the settings and changing the Wi-Fi password using the standard procedure won't work. The only reliable solution is a hard reset to factory settings (Factory Reset).
On the back or bottom panel of the router Huawei find a small hole with an inscription Reset or DefaultTo perform a reset, you must:
- ⚡ Connect the router to the network and wait for it to boot up.
- 📌 Take a thin object (paper clip, toothpick) and press the button inside the hole.
- ⏳ Hold the button down for 10-15 seconds until the indicators flash simultaneously.
- 🔄 Release the button and wait 2-3 minutes for the device to completely reboot.
After this procedure, the router will return to its out-of-the-box state. The Wi-Fi password will be the one on the sticker, and access to the settings will be possible with the standard login credentials. You will need to reconfigure your internet connection (PPPoE or dynamic IP) if your provider doesn't use automatic configuration.
Recommendations for creating a strong password
The security of your network is directly dependent on the complexity of your password. Simple combinations like 12345678 or password They can be cracked with specialized programs in a matter of seconds. It's recommended to use mnemonic phrases—take the first letters of words from a favorite poem or song line, adding numbers and symbols.
Avoid using personal information, such as birthdays, phone numbers, or pet names, that are easily guessed or found on social media. Your password should be unique and not used elsewhere. Regularly changing your access key, for example, every six months, significantly reduces the risk of network compromise.
Remember that a router is a mini-computer, and its software also requires attention. Although Beltelecom Frequently updates firmware remotely, and periodically checking the device's status in your personal account or through the provider's app is a good idea. The latest software version patches vulnerabilities that could allow attackers to access settings.

Does changing your password affect your internet speed?
Changing your password itself doesn't affect speed. However, if you change the encryption type from WPA2 to an older one WPA/TKIP, your speed may drop. Also, if you previously had many "neighbor" devices connected to your network and disabled them with a new password, your speed may increase.
What should I do if my laptop won't connect after changing the password?
You need to "forget" the network on your laptop. Go to Wi-Fi settings, find your network, select "Delete network" or "Forget," and then reconnect using the new password. Old saved data may conflict.
Do I need to change the password for logging into the router (admin)?
Yes, this is critically important. Standard passwords like admin/admin are known to everyone. If an attacker gains access to the admin panel, they can redirect your traffic or block your device. Change the administrator password in the System Tools or Maintenance.
